Overview
ISO/TS 23031:2020 - Graphic technology - provides guidance for the assessment and validation of spectrocolorimeters and spectrodensitometers used to capture the spectral reflectance factor (reflective samples) or spectral radiance factor (radiant/fluorescent samples). It describes procedures for evaluating instrument performance (repeatability, reproducibility, accuracy) using series of reference materials. The specification applies primarily to portable, biconical 45°:0°‑type instruments and does not cover in‑process/online colour measurement systems or specialized production measurements governed by ISO/TC 6.
Key Topics
- Instrument characterization methods
- Repeatability: procedures for short‑term measurement consistency.
- Reproducibility: temporal and inter‑instrument reproducibility tests and data analysis.
- Accuracy: approaches for assessing how closely instrument results match expected spectral/colorimetric values.
- Reference materials and CRMs
- Use of stable, idealized reference sets (typically 10–20 physical standards) to sample visible spectrum across high/low reflectance and sharp spectral transitions.
- Guidance for comparing to manufacturer specifications, between identical models, and between different models.
- Measurement considerations
- Handling fluorescent vs non‑fluorescent materials and spectral influx quality (M0, M1, M2, M3).
- Recognition of geometric and optical differences (biconical sampling, small apertures) that affect traceability and inter‑instrument agreement.
- Reporting
- Recommended reporting of conformance to factory specs, inter‑instrument and inter‑model agreement, repeatability, reproducibility, and accuracy assessments.
Applications
ISO/TS 23031:2020 is practical for:
- Print and graphic arts quality assurance - validating color measurement tools used in proofing and final printing.
- Color laboratories and quality control teams - establishing acceptance criteria for portable spectrocolorimeters and spectrodensitometers.
- Instrument manufacturers and distributors - providing test methods to demonstrate compliance with declared performance.
- Procurement and calibration services - comparing instruments and selecting appropriate reference materials for routine validation.
The document helps users determine whether instruments meet manufacturer claims, how instruments compare on real printed materials, and which validation protocols suit their workflow.
Related Standards
- ISO 2469 - instrument design for paper reflectance measurement (reference geometry).
- ISO 15790 - guidance for certified reference materials (optical density).
- Standards developed under ISO/TC 130 (Graphic technology) and ISO/TC 6 for production media and material‑specific measurements.
